Castle Senior Living at Forest Hills offers competitive pricing for its accommodation options, particularly when compared to the broader costs in Queens County and the state of New York. For instance, a studio apartment at Castle Senior Living is priced at $2,970 per month, significantly lower than the average cost of $4,515 in Queens County and $4,532 statewide. The one-bedroom units also present a favorable value at $3,600 compared to the county's average of $4,673 and the state's figure of $4,307. However, the semi-private rooms at Castle are priced at $5,100, which exceeds both the Queens County average of $3,901 and the New York state average of $4,389. Situated in the vibrant neighborhood of Corona, New York, this area offers a variety of amenities for senior living. With several parks nearby such as Flushing Meadows Corona Park and Forest Park, residents can enjoy nature walks and outdoor activities. There are also pharmacies like CVS and Walgreens within a short distance for convenience. Transportation options include the LIRR and MTA subway stations, providing easy access to explore the city. Places of worship like St Luke's Episcopal Church offer spiritual support, while restaurants such as Taco Bell and McDonald's provide dining options. Additionally, there are theaters like AMC Fresh Meadows 7 and hospitals like Manhattan Psychiatric Center in close proximity for entertainment and healthcare needs. Overall, this part of Corona offers a mix of recreational, dining, healthcare, and transportation options for seniors looking to settle in a bustling yet accessible neighborhood.

The transition from assisted living to skilled nursing care is often prompted by complex medical needs that assisted living cannot meet, with key indicators including frequent health declines, increased falls, severe memory issues, and caregiver burnout. Families should recognize these signs early to discuss options with healthcare providers and prepare for the emotional and logistical aspects of moving to a facility that offers comprehensive medical support.
Nourishing the Mind: Essential Dietary Approaches for Dementia
Dementia is characterized by cognitive decline, with nutrition playing a vital role in brain health; while no specific diet can prevent or reverse it, a nutrient-dense diet rich in antioxidants and healthy fats may support cognitive function. The MIND diet, which emphasizes beneficial foods and limits processed items, along with proper hydration and individualized meal strategies, can enhance the well-being of dementia patients.
Understanding Dementia Behaviors: Practical Insights and Strategies for Caregivers
Dementia affects memory and cognitive function in older adults, presenting challenges for caregivers due to behavioral changes such as confusion and mood swings. Compassionate, person-centered care that considers individual history and preferences, along with effective communication and environmental modifications, is essential for supporting both patients and their caregivers.
